Southern Echo is a leadership development, education and training organization working to develop effective accountable grassroots leadership in the African-American communities in rural Mississippi and the surrounding region through comprehensive training and technical assistance programs. Our work has carried Southern Echo staff into 12 additional states across the south and southwest.

Southern Echo's underlying goal is to empower local communities through effective community organizing work, in order to create a process through which community people can build the broad-based organizations necessary to hold the political, economic, educational, and environmental systems accountable to the needs and interests of the African-American community.

The South X Southwest Experiment

The South X Southwest Experiment is an intergenerational partnership of Southern Echo and the MS Delta Catalyst Roundtable with the Southwest Workers Union, San Antonio, TX and the South West Organizing Project, Albuquerque, NM.

Working together through the South X Southwest Experiment we seek to bring Black, Brown and Native American communities together across traditional race, political and geographic barriers to share their state and community histories, personal stories, strategic analysis and current programs of work.

Together we are building a common ground on which activists from across Mississippi, Texas and New Mexico can pool their strengths and resources to impact the formation and implementation of public policy on fundamental issues of joint concern.
